Output 32c6287195269bb238caffe4ea55637b795967fcae542d55370d835380426790:5

value
2626686
script pubkey
OP_0 OP_PUSHBYTES_20 99e251fb2e2b57b259fb625ea773e2dd5de1b643
address
bc1qn839r7ew9dtmyk0mvf02wulzm4w7rdjrurh40a
transaction
32c6287195269bb238caffe4ea55637b795967fcae542d55370d835380426790
spent
true